

In the following article, you can find out about what benefits come with Gmail as part of Google Workspace / G Suite and read how to create and set up your Gmail for business account. It’s an ideal option for companies looking for an all-in-one professional-grade email client, and it starts at only $6 per user, per month. Some of the perks that come with Gmail for business includes the ability to create professional email addresses (say sales, or support ), manage account access, and be protected by robust security tools.
